The Role

Overview

Locate and mark underground utilities, operate vacuum excavation, and document findings.

What You Bring

-Understanding basic traffic control and the hazards associated with working in and around traffic and follow safety precautions -Must possess leadership and mentoring skills. -Have a basic knowledge of various underground utilities and able to identify surface features associated with various utilities -High School Diploma is required. -Current Commercial Driver’s License is a plus -Ability to perform some equipment maintenance tasks a plus -Possess the ability to designate/locate a variety of underground utilities, create legible field sketches, simple mathematics, field measurements, document daily activities, and perform records research. Perform other duties as assigned -Minimum of 2 - 4 years of experience. -Experience with Subsurface Utility Engineering (SUE) is preferred -NULCA or other certification is a plus -Ability to follow instructions, possess the ability to be trained, mentored and have a positive can-do attitude are necessities -High School Diploma or GED. -Proactively resolves problems at the lowest level -A valid current driver’s license and have the ability to obtain a Department of Transportation (DOT) Medical card for Commercial Motor Vehicle operation is required -This position is similar to a utility locator or utility designator and requires minimum of 2 - 4 years of utility locating or designating using many types of pipe and cable locating devices -Mechanical aptitude is desired -Understands OSHA Safety Standards and KCI corporate policies and follows them at all times -Pre-employment drug screening is a condition of employment. Background and motor vehicle checks may be required based upon position. -Ground Penetrating Radar (GPR), Surveying, CADD, and vacuum excavation truck experience a plus.
